The Impact of Weed on Appetite and Weight Management in New Mexico

In New Mexico, marijuana has been associated with changes in appetite and weight management. Some individuals report an increase in appetite, often referred to as the “munchies,” after using marijuana. This effect may be beneficial for individuals with medical conditions that cause appetite loss, such as cancer or HIV/AIDS. However, it is important to note that marijuana’s impact on appetite and weight can vary among individuals, and responsible use is crucial to avoid excessive calorie intake and potential weight gain. Individuals in New Mexico considering marijuana for appetite and weight management should consult with healthcare professionals who can provide guidance based on their specific needs and circumstances.

The Impact of Weed on the Perception of Pain in New Mexico

Pain perception is a complex phenomenon influenced by various factors, including individual differences and the underlying cause of the pain. In New Mexico, marijuana has gained attention for its potential impact on pain perception. Certain compounds in marijuana, such as THC and CBD, have shown promise in managing pain by interacting with the body’s endocannabinoid system. Some individuals report that marijuana can help alleviate chronic pain, neuropathic pain, and inflammation. However, it is important to note that the effects of marijuana on pain perception can vary among individuals and types of pain. Responsible use and individualized approaches are crucial to ensure optimal outcomes. Individuals in New Mexico considering marijuana for pain management should consult with healthcare professionals who can provide guidance and help develop a comprehensive pain management plan.
